What are the properties of a good host organism for genetic engineering?
What are the properties of a good host organism for genetic engineering?
A good host organism should be easy to grow and transform, not hinder replication of recombinant vector, not have restriction and methylase activities, be deficient in recombination function, easily retrievable from the transformed host, and be suitable for the specific goal of the genetic engineering process.
What are the different types of transformation vectors mentioned in the text?
What are the different types of transformation vectors mentioned in the text?
The two types of transformation vectors mentioned are cloning vector, used to increase the number of copies of a cloned DNA fragment, and expression vector, used for expression of foreign genes into proteins.
What is a shuttle vector?
What is a shuttle vector?
A shuttle vector is a vector designed to perform equally in two different hosts.
